  • E-Fan new hybrid ‘Plus’ configuration for Oshkosh

    E-Fan new hybrid ‘Plus’ configuration for Oshkosh

    Airbus Group electric-powered E-Fan aircraft is making its world debut in a new hybrid ‘Plus’ configuration, appearing at the US EAA Oshkosh AirVenture gathering in Wisconsin end of July 2016. The aircraft now incorporates a thermal (internal combustion) engine as a flight range extender. Find out more about E-Fan here.

  • Airbus E-Fan Electric Aircraft

    Airbus E-Fan Electric Aircraft

    The electric E-Fan training aircraft is a highly innovative technology experimental demonstrator based on an all-composite construction. Airbus Group and its partners are aiming to perform research and development to construct a series version of the E-Fan and propose an industrial plan for a production facility close to Bordeaux Airport.
